Abstract :
This paper aims to contrast sentences and
interpretations of the meaning and the grammatical
constructions of the verb walk in English under Dixon’s
principle and Buginese languages.The data from this
study were taken from two sources. The English data was
taken from the Corpus of Contemporary America
English (COCA) while the Buginese language data was
taken from the Kamus Bugis. The data were collected and
analyzed using a descriptive qualitative method design.
The results of this study indicate that: 1) There is one
walk verb in English and there are eight verbs in
Buginese; 2) English language can be implemented in
intransitive and transitive verbs whereas Buginese mostly
shown an intransitive verb in implementation 3) The verb
walk found in both languages has some differences in
terms of sentence construction and interpretation of
